Namphrik Ong Northern Thai Food.

Namphrik ong is another popular chili sauce among the people of Lanna the same as namphrik num. This kind of sauce has a reddish color from the dried chilies and tomatoes with a sour, salty, spicy and sweet taste combined. It is served with fresh or boiled vegetables. (Rattana Phromphichai, 1999, p. 3258; Ampon Moliphan, personal communication, July 6, 2007) Some recipes suggest stir frying the pork first before adding the chili paste and tomatoes. Some suggest mixing the pork in with the chili paste and crushed cherry tomatoes before stir frying. (Ampon Moliphan, personal communication, July 6, 2007)
Ingredients :
1. Minced pork 400 Gm. 
2. Cherry tomato 20 
3. Chopped Coriander 1 Tbsp. 
4. Chopped Spring onion 1 Tbsp. 
5. Vegetable oil 2 Tbsp. 
Curry paste ingredients :
1. Dried Bird chili 20 
2. Shallots 5 
3. Garlic 10 Cloves 
4. Shrimp paste 1 Tbsp. 
5. Salt 1/2 Tsp. 
Cooking Method :
1. Pound together chilies, shallots and garlic (and shrimp paste) until fine
2. Add salt and pound to blend
3. Stir fry the chili paste in oil and add pork. Continue to fry until cooked.
4. Add tomatoes and stir fry until tomatoes are cooked. Turn off the fire.
